Why Can't I Roll Back My Disk Data from a Snapshot?
Possible causes are as follows:
- Snapshot data can be rolled back only when the status of the snapshot's source disk is Available or Rollback failed. If the snapshot's source disk is In-use, detach the disk and then roll back the snapshot data. After the rollback succeeds, re-attach the disk.
- A snapshot whose name starts with autobk_snapshot_vbs_, manualbk_snapshot_vbs_, autobk_snapshot_csbs_, or manualbk_snapshot_csbs_ is automatically generated during backup. Such a snapshot can only be viewed. It cannot be used to roll back the disk data.
